How they compare
Kenya currently reports 241,880 1000 USD against 227,915 1000 USD in Ethiopia, a difference of 13,965 1000 USD.
That makes Kenya's figure about 1.1 times Ethiopia's.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 32 shared years of data; in 1993 it was Ethiopia ahead.
Ethiopia ranks 11th and Kenya ranks 9th of 46 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Ethiopia averaged higher in 3 and Kenya in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Ethiopia | Kenya |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 165,833 1000 USD | 220,379 1000 USD | 54,546 1000 USD | Kenya |
| 2000s | 296,100 1000 USD | 105,467 1000 USD | 190,633 1000 USD | Ethiopia |
| 2010s | 543,627 1000 USD | 180,528 1000 USD | 363,099 1000 USD | Ethiopia |
| 2020s | 379,677 1000 USD | 198,243 1000 USD | 181,434 1000 USD | Ethiopia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
